Хотите ли вы попросить macOS, но у вас только Windows или Linux? Отличный способ поближе познакомиться с этой системой, не покупая отдельное оборудование, — установить ее на виртуальную машину. Благодаря VirtualBox вы можете безопасно создать виртуальный компьютер внутри вашей основной операционной системы.
Для этого процесса требуется некоторая подготовка и внимательность к деталям. Для корректной работы нам нужно будет правильно настроить саму VirtualBox, найти образ macOS и выполнить несколько дополнительных шагов. Не волнуйтесь, даже самый неопытный пользователь может справиться с этим.
Давайте расскажет вам, как подготовить виртуальную машину, установить macOS на ней и настроить ее так, чтобы она была удобной для использования. Вы можете запускать приложения в экосистеме Apple, тестировать их функциональность и просто удовлетворять свое любопытство, не выходя из привычной операционной системы.
Требования к установке
Перед началом установки Mac OS на «виртуалку» убедитесь, что ваш компьютер соответствует требованиям, указанным ниже:
| Требования | |
|---|---|
| Процессор | Двухъядерный или больше, с поддержкой инструкций SSE 4.2, желательно Intel |
| Оперативная память | 4 Гб и более |
| Основная операционная система | С разрядностью 64-бит, предпочтительно Windows или развитый дистрибутив на ядре Linux |
Кроме того, необходимо настроить виртуализацию на компьютере. Это означает включение определенных настроек в BIOS или UEFI. Обратите внимание, что некоторые компьютеры могут поддерживать эти функции. Подробности можно найти в документе по ссылке ниже.
С помощью VirtualBox можно установить macOS на обычном компьютере с Windows или Linux, не имея Mac. Хотя такая конфигурация официально не поддерживается Apple, использовать VirtualBox и несколько настроек виртуальной машины вполне возможно. Чтобы выполнить процесс, необходимо тщательно настроить параметры виртуального оборудования, использовать подходящий образ macOS и включить необходимые расширения. Главное помнить, что это не всегда стабильно и может нарушать лицензионные условия, но это хороший вариант для тестирования.
Особенности инсталляции macOS в VirtualBox
Установка обсуждаемой операционной системы в ВиртуалБокс включает в себя несколько шагов: загрузку необходимых материалов, настройки среды и запуск или установку образа. Имеет смысл рассмотреть как вариант macOS Mojave, так и более ранние версии «яблочной» операционной системы, поскольку процесс инсталляции различается.
Установка macOS Mojave
Этап 1: Загрузка необходимых материалов
- Первое, с чего следует начать – скачивание подходящего образа для VirtualBox. Из-за некоторых ограничений мы не можем разместить образ на нашем сайте, поэтому вам нужно самостоятельно его отыскать в интернете по запросу macos mojave virtualbox image.
Помните, что в большинстве случаев это будет готовый образ виртуального жесткого диска с установленной системой. Последний макОС отличается тем, что для полной установки требуется накопитель с файловой системой APFS, которую не поддерживает VirtualBox. Актуальная версия макОС на момент написания этой статьи. Вариант High Sierra описан ниже, если вас интересует поэтапная установка.
- Далее следует загрузить новейшую версию VirtualBox – воспользуйтесь ссылкой ниже.
Скачать VirtualBox
- После загрузки инсталлятора запустите его и установите на компьютер, следуя инструкциям на экране.
-
Кроме того, необходимо загрузить плагин расширения для работы USB-портов версий 2.0 и 3.0. Вы можете загрузить необходимый пакет по этой ссылке.
Скачать Oracle VM VirtualBox Extension Pack
- Загрузите файл инсталлятора, после чего запускайте ВиртуалБокс. Перейдите по пунктам «Инструменты» – «Настройки».

- Далее выберите в меню слева вариант «Плагины». Затем в правой части окошка найдите кнопку с иконкой папки с плюсом и нажмите на неё.

- Откроется «Проводник» – используйте его для перехода к директории с загруженным плагином. Выберите искомый файл и нажмите «Открыть».

- Нажмите «Установить».

Следует прочитать лицензионное соглашение и нажать кнопку «Я согласен».
Вы получите соответствующее уведомление после инсталляции плагина.

Следующим шагом является проверка наличия пакета расширения в списке.
Этап 2: Настройка VirtualBox
Виртуальную машину необходимо соответствующим образом настроить перед установкой последней версии macOS. Следуйте следующим алгоритмам:
- Запустите ВиртуалБокс и нажмите на кнопку «Создать» на панели инструментов.

- Появится окошко создания новой виртуальной машины. Первым делом введите имя ОС, в нашем случае macOS Mojave. Далее выберите тип и версию «Mac OS X» соответственно из выпадающих списков, после чего нажмите «Далее».

- На этом шаге следует задать количество оперативной памяти, выделенное виртуальной машине. Значение зависит от количества установленной на компьютере RAM: например, для устройств с 4 Гб на борту следует задать 2048 МБ, для машин с 8 Гб – 4096 Мб, и по такому же принципу, если ОЗУ больше.

- Для функционирования ОС на виртуальной машине следует создать или подключить образ жесткого диска. Для нашей сегодняшней цели будем использовать последний вариант: выберите позицию «Использовать существующий виртуальный жесткий диск», затем посредством диалогового окна «Проводника» выберите загруженный ранее образ в формате VMDK и нажмите «Создать».

- После создания новой виртуальной машины её следует настроить – для этого выделите нужную позицию в меню слева и нажмите на кнопку «Настроить», которая расположена в меню инструментов.

- Первым делом откройте закладки «Система» – «Процессор». Тут нужно отметить опцию «Включить PAE/NX».

Затем в этом же разделе перейдите ко вкладке «Материнская плата». В блоке «Порядок загрузки» снимите галочку с опции «Гибкий диск». Далее в выпадающем меню «Чипсет» выберите вариант «ICH9», если он не установлен по умолчанию.

- Перейдите к закладкам «Дисплей» – «Экран», где с помощью ползунка «Видеопамять» выберите значение «128 Мб».

- Далее следует настроить носители – раскройте соответствующий раздел. В нём выделите образ нашей macOS и в списке «SATA» выберите «SATA 0».

Затем выберите пункт «Kontroллер: SATA», найдите опцию «Кэширование ввода/вывода» в правой части окна и нажмите «ОК».

- После выхода из настроек закройте основное окошко VirtualBox и запустите «Командную строку» от имени администратора. Далее введите в окошко интерфейса следующие команды по одной, нажимая Enter после каждой:
cd "C:\Program Files\Oracle\VirtualBox\"VBoxManage.exe modifyvm "macOS Mojave" --cpuidset 00000001 000106e5 00100800 0098e3fd bfebfbffVBoxManage setextradata "macOS Mojave" "VBoxInternal/Devices/efi/0/Config/DmiSystemProduct" "iMac11,3"VBoxManage setextradata "macOS Mojave" "VBoxInternal/Devices/efi/0/Config/DmiSystemVersion" "1.0"VBoxManage setextradata "macOS Mojave" "VBoxInternal/Devices/efi/0/Config/DmiBoardProduct" "Iloveapple"VBoxManage setextradata "macOS Mojave" "VBoxInternal/Devices/smc/0/Config/DeviceKey" "ourhardworkbythesewordsguardedpleasedontsteal(c)AppleComputerInc"VBoxManage setextradata "macOS Mojave" "VBoxInternal/Devices/smc/0/Config/GetKeyFromRealSMC" 1 
- После исполнения команд закрывайте «Командную строку» и запускайте ВиртуалБокс. Нажмите на кнопку «Запустить».

- Первым делом будет предложено выбрать регион. Установите желаемый и нажмите «Продолжить» («Continue»).

- Далее выберите раскладку клавиатуры – доступные варианты зависят от выбранного региона.

- Здесь требуется прочитать и принять соглашение на использование персональной информации. Поскольку данная инструкция не предполагает проброс сети на виртуальную машину, можно смело продолжать процедуру.

- На этом этапе предполагается перенос данных или восстановление информации с предыдущей версии macOS. Таковой у нас нет, поэтому стоит отказаться от переноса.

- Система попросит вас ввести Apple ID. Делать это на виртуальной машине не рекомендуется, поэтому выберите вариант «Добавить позже» («Set Up Later»).
Подтвердите ввод.

- Также потребуется принять лицензионное соглашение.

Кроме того, необходимо подтвердить это действие.

- Следующий шаг – создание учётной записи. Введите все требуемые данные (логин, полное имя и пароль), после чего продолжайте процедуру.

- Последнее действие, которое от вас требуется – выбор светлой или тёмной схемы оформления. Выбирайте по вкусу, а если тема не понравится, её всегда можно будет сменить через системные настройки.

- Через некоторое время перед вами появится рабочий стол настроенной macOS Mojave.

Следуя инструкциям, установка macOS на VirtualBox полностью выполнима. Таким образом, можно безопасно познакомиться с операционной системой Apple, не покупая отдельного программного обеспечения. У вас есть возможность тестировать приложения, изучать интерфейс и определить, подходит ли вам macOS в целом.
Помните, что виртуальная машина не сможет полностью повторить производительность настоящего Mac. Некоторые функции, особенно те, которые требуют тесной интеграции с аппаратным обеспечением, могут работать с ограничениями или вовсе не работать. Это нормально, поскольку основная цель — обучение и эксперименты в изоляции.
Не расстраивайтесь, если что-то пошло не так с первого раза; процесс требует внимательности к деталям, таким как настройки виртуальной машины и правильная подготовка установочного образа. Другие пользователи уже сталкивались с такими проблемами и нашли решения в сообществах.
В конечном счете, если установка будет успешной, вы сможете легко изучить окружающую среду macOS прямо на своем текущем компьютере. Удачи в процессе настройки!








